A quintessential New England town nestled Connecticut’s beautiful Litchfield Hills, Norfolk is an ideal weekend destination.
Stay in a quaint bed and breakfast, indulge in gourmet dining, enjoy some of the best antiquing in New England, and of course experience world-class chamber music performances. And if charming villages, country lanes, and covered bridges aren’t enough, the Berkshire Mountains are right next door! New York City and Boston are an easy 100 miles away.

Directions + Parking
The Festival is best reached by car. There is ample free parking right next to the Music Shed. The main entrance to the Festival is located at: 20 Litchfield Road, Norfolk, CT 06058.

Area Attractions
The Litchfield Hills and southern Berkshires are filled with some of the best antique stores, hiking trails, historic homes, and gardens. Make a weekend of it, and enjoy a day exploring the area’s many attractions.
In Norfolk
Norfolk Historical Society & Museum
13 Village Green, Norfolk, CT
860.542.5761
With exhibits highlighing the natural, civic, literary, artistic, and ecclesiastical history of the town.
Norfolk Library
9 Greenwoods Road East, Norfolk, CT
860.542.5075
Miss Isabella Eldridge established the Norfolk Library as a memorial to her parents, The Reverend Joseph and Sarah Battell Eldridge, and presented it to the town of Norfolk in 1889.

Hiking Trails and State Parks
Campbell Falls State Park
Route 272 north from Norfolk center. Take a left onto Old Spaulding Road. Great hiking and terrific views. For more information, visit the Connecticut Department of Energy and Environmental Protection website.
Dennis Hill State Park
Route 272, just south of town. Hiking, camping, and views that extend to three states. For more information, visit the Connecticut Department of Energy and Environmental Protection website.
Haystack Mountain State Park
Route 272 just north of downtown Norfolk. Great hiking and a terrific view of town when you climb the tower at the top. For more information, visit the Connecticut Department of Energy and Environmental Protection website.
Norfolk Land Trust Trails
A comprehensive system of hiking and skiing trails offers the opportunity for nature study, photography, or just unwinding—not to mention a glimpse of Norfolk history. Trails begin near the town green in Norfolk. For trail maps, visit the website.
